Report: Klay Thompson Would Love to End up in 1 Place
Dallas is seeking trade value for the 36-year-old guard, while Miami hopes to add him on a buyout and is willing to wait, sources said.
- The Dallas Mavericks are actively exploring trade options for veteran guard Klay Thompson as the team must reduce its roster from 16 to 15 players before the season begins.
- Miami Heat remains a primary suitor for Thompson but prefers acquiring him through a buyout; Dallas officials reportedly resist this path to avoid losing the veteran without receiving assets.
- Thompson, a five-time All-Star, is owed $17.5 million this season on his three-year, $50 million contract and averaged 11.7 points on 38.3 percent three-point shooting over 69 games last season.
- Acquiring Thompson via trade presents significant challenges for Miami, which exhausted most assets acquiring MVP Giannis Antetokounmpo; the Heat's limited tradeable pieces include Nikola Jovic, Davion Mitchell, and Bobby Portis.
- A potential buyout could involve Thompson sacrificing $7 million of his salary to become a free agent, with resolution on his availability expected as the season approaches.
